Senegal national team have set up an international friendly against South Korea in June ahead of the 2018 FIFA World Cup in Russia.

The development has been confirmed by the South Korea Football Association (KFA).

Although the match venue is yet to be decided, the two countries will use the game as part of their preparations for this summer's World Cup finals in Russia.

"We can confirm that on June 11, we're playing with Senegal away from home," the KFA announced.

The two nations are yet to meet in an official competitive match, but this will be the seventh meeting at senior international level.

The West Africans have won three times, drawing twice and lost once.

Senegal will see the Asians as similar opposition to Japan who they will play in Group H at the World Cup.

This encounter will follow their warm-up games against Uzbekistan in Morocco on March 23, Bosnia and Herzegovina four days later in France, and Luxembourg on May 31 as well as the clash against Croatia in Zagreb on June 8.

Aliou Cisse's charges are grouped together with Poland, Colombia and Japan in Russia.
